Biscuits, plain or buttermilk, refrigerated dough, higher fat: nutrition facts

A 100 g serving of Biscuits, plain or buttermilk, refrigerated dough, higher fat has 307 calories. About 60% of those calories come from carbohydrates, 9% from protein and 31% from fat.
